--- Comment #3 from Michel Dänzer <michel@daenzer.net> ---
Emil landed a bunch of changes to libdrm/xf86drm.c last Tuesday, maybe one of
those caused this? The Mesa code just passes the pointer it received from
drmGetDevice2 to drmFreeDevice.
